- The distance between Windsor, Il, Usa and Kyra, Russia is approximately 9,954 km or 6,186 mi.
- To reach Windsor, Il in this distance one would set out from Kyra bearing 16.1°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Windsor, Il bearing 166.6° or SSE .
- Windsor, Il has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a) whereas Kyra has a boreal subarctic climate with dry winters (Dwc).
- Windsor, Il is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ome whereas Kyra is in or near the boreal mo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 12.7 °C (22.8°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 10.2 °C (18.4°F) less in Windsor, Il.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 592.7 mm (23.3 in) more which is equivalent to 592.7 l/m² (14.55 US gal/ft²) or 5,927,000 l/ha (633,636 US gal/ac) more. About 2 5/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 10.5° higher in Windsor, Il than in Kyra.
